10 days birding and primates Safari in Rwanda, Rwanda birding and primates visit you’ll adventure the precipitous Albertine rift valley locale that cuts over the western half of Rwanda. The Albertine crack could be a belt of uncommon endemism that cuts over 5 African nations and Rwanda lies inside its epicenter. Out of the 44 Albertine endemic bird species, 29 of the Albertine rift endemic species have been recorded in Rwanda. The mountain forests within the Albertine region are known to harbor numerous primates some of which are endemic to the Albertine such as the endangered Mountain Gorillas. You may experience a number of monkeys on the birding trails. The prime birding spots secured on this 10 days birding visit in Rwanda are Nyungwe National Park located within the south of Rwanda which has the most noteworthy number of Albertine region endemic species of bird and Volcanoes National park within the north celebrated for the mountain gorillas. Proceed To Nyungwe Forest National Park

Breakfast in the morning, then travel to Nyungwe Forest National Park. Go on a canopy walk in the afternoon for a clear view of the forest and a chance to see a variety of birds and a few monkeys. For those who are comfortable with heights, this will be an infinite adventure, while for those who are not, it will be a wonderful lifetime experience and a walk close to nature. This is the only canopy walk in East Africa and the third in the world.

The starting location is the visitor center in Uwinka, and if you haven't already reserved, be prepared to pay with a credit card. Later, spend the night at your lodging. Take Note! The park authorities reserve the right to cancel this activity depending on the weather in order to protect visitors, and it may then be rescheduled for a later date.

Chimpanzee Tracking Day

10 Days Rwanda primates safari with Birding experience Day of the chimpanzee tracking! You will have a short night today because, depending on where you stayed, you are advised to begin your journey between 4:00am and 5:00am (Kitabi or Gisakura). At the Uwinka Information Center, you will be given a community of chimpanzees to track after selecting a ranger from the ranger station. Nyungwe National Park (Main) and the fragmented Cyamudongo forest, which is also part of Nyungwe National Park, are two locations where completely habituated chimpanzees can be found. The greatest chimpanzee population is in Cyamudongo, although the park management decides where tracking will take place.

All visitors must be physically active because they will be trekking along unmarked trails and may need to move quickly at times to keep up with the gorillas. The highlight of your day will be watching them eat, taking care of babies, playing, and learning about their social lives! Later, return to the visitor center and check into your lodging. Gather At The Park Offices In Kinigi For Briefing

Gather at the park offices in Kinigi early in the morning after breakfast for a briefing. You will be assigned a ranger, and the hike will either begin in the park or, depending on the animals' eating habits, you might need to take a vehicle transfer to the hike's beginning site. A subspecies of the blue monkey, which is critically endangered and thought to only have 20,000 individuals left in the wild, the golden monkey is an old-world monkey that lives in groups called troops. They have become accustomed to humans, so there is little shyness and they are open to being photographed. Watching them frolic and swing on tree branches will be the reward for this walk.
